    This is so important that I have to go over it once more. “POUR YOUR HEART OUT.” Just write like the devil and write your beginning, middle and end, then let the story sit. After considerable time, go back to refining your work. You will not stagnate, as your full story is there and now you are fine tuning it and making it into the story you were really looking for. In the meantime, take a break, write some poetry, a commentary, an article or short story. I am always writing just not always writing the same entity.

    Experience: Don’t worry about your own lack of experience; even though it is another important tool, it is nothing to be concerned about. If you keep on writing, in any form of medium, the experience will come with it. Believe me, it just sneaks in and one day you look back and say to yourself, or hear someone say, how much experience you have. The only way you get experience is by going for it. We all start out as newborns: We crawl, then we toddle, stumbling along the way. One day we walk in the sun, and before you know it, you're on that dead run of a busy writer. People outside this craft will never know and really are not concerned with how much work goes into writing and if you compare time expended to monetary gains it never balances. We write because we love the written word. We will flub the dub and find ourselves clones of Snoopy: “It was a dark and stormy night,” and writing clichés, sounding childish even to our own ears. However, that too will pass.

    A critique and an experienced review before you submit for publication is very important; fresh eyes see the blanks and overloads. Remember: you may get so caught up in your story that you are on overload. The third-party look helps you clear up and tighten your work.

    When writing, especially your very first novel, novella, short story, forget technology and mechanics, there are no rules to writing other than having a good strong story. Technology and mechanics can be gotten through your writing program, i.e.: MS Word. You have a story to tell, real or fiction, so sit down and tell it. Tell it like you were talking to your confidant, tell it in that special way about how you feel, what makes you all tingly, what happened that gave you that nice warm fuzzy feeling deep in your gut. You only have “The Story." Just let yourself loose, give yourself permission to say what you feel or think. You are sharing your deepest dark secrets to your confidant, in a dimly lit room, relaxed with no outside tension, wanting your reader to see into your soul. When you start letting it out like that there will be no stopping you.

    Keep on talking with your fingers, use the keyboard as your vocal chords, and just keep on writing....
